> Response time 35.5 ms
So at 60 fps, that's 2 frames delay + some. (and this is just display response time and doesn't include the content rendering, double buffering, and the input lag)
Here's the input lag for phones from similar era as the SE 1st gen: https://blog.gamebench.net/touch-latency-benchmarks-iphone-x... (88ms)
Another set of numbers: https://danluu.com/input-lag/
You can move your finger quite far in 80ms.
